Error Code LE

Water is leaking inside the base of the dishwasher

Critical

Stop using immediately - risk of damage or safety issue

Also displayed as: LE

What This Means

Valve water is out of order; Overflow sensor is broken; There is a water leakage; Case brake fails to detect the pulse; Main PBA has some problems

What actually causes this:

A hose came loose, a seal is worn out, or there's a crack somewhere letting water drip into the bottom pan

First Thing to Check

Turn off the dishwasher and water supply immediately — check under and around the dishwasher for water on the floor

How to Fix

  1. 1

    1. Check whether there is any trace of water leakage in the base area

  2. 2

    2. If water leakage found, locate the source and replace the faulty part

  3. 3

    3. If no water leakage, check the leakage sensor operation

  4. 4

    4. Check the overflow sensor connections

  5. 5

    5. If no leak found and sensor tests normal, replace Main PBA
